EXHIBITION of paintings and drawing titled as ‘Faces of Life’ by Farezeh Syed opened at Al Hamra Art Gallery here on Monday. Principal National College of Arts Prof Naazish Ataullah was the chief guest on this occasion. She inaugurated the ceremony. She also took a round after cutting the ribbon with the organisers, artists and the art lovers. Farezeh has formally studied art at Lahore and then received training in figure drawing and oil painting from New York. She has been painting for the last 20 years and has taught art, written about it and exhibited her work in Lahore, Islamabad and New York. Farezeh’s work portrays the different aspects of life through expression and facial gestures. She has tried to portray almost all kinds of emotions and human behaviours in her paintings and drawings. She also finds the human form inexhaustible as a resource for idea and impressions of life. She loves the beauty that it has to offer and makes all its emotions her guiding force for giving shape and style to her work. Talking to the media, Farezeh said that this exhibition was the result of several years of training, learning and experiences not only painting but the artistic process and its interaction with life, which involved deep perception and compassionate understanding of life and their application. The exhibition will continue till February 6. |
